Radeon PRO W7500 | vs | Radeon RX Vega 56 |
---|---|---|
Aug 3rd, 2023 | Release Date | Aug 14th, 2017 |
Radeon Pro Navi | Generation | Vega |
$429 | MSRP | $399 |
4x DisplayPort 2.1 | Outputs | 1x HDMI, 3x DisplayPort |
None | Power Connectors | 2x 8-pin |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
8 GB | Memory | 8 GB |
GDDR6 | Type | HBM2 |
128-bit | Bus | 2048-bit |
172 GB/s | Bandwidth | 409.6 GB/s |
1500 MHz | Base Clock Speed | 1156 MHz |
1700 MHz | Boost Clock Speed | 1471 MHz |
1344 MHz | Memory Clock Speed | 800 MHz |
